This offer commences at 10.00 (AEDT) on 29 November 2019 and ends at 23.59 (AEDT) on 2 December 2019 (“Offer Period”). eBay reserves the right to cancel the offer at any time.

The offer entitles Plus Members to 15% off the purchase price (excluding postage costs) and non Plus Members 10% off the purchase price (excluding postage costs) on all Eligible Items listed on www.ebay.com.au when you spend $120 or more in one transaction during the Offer Period, up to a maximum discount of $200 per transaction. Multiple items may be purchased in three transactions (up to a maximum of 10 items per transaction). All monetary amounts specified in these terms and conditions are in Australian dollars (AUD).

Eligible Items’ means all items listed on eBay.com.au where these terms and conditions are found and the coupon redemption code PILGRIM is displayed in the item listing


Eligible items should include items from over 15,000 Australian sellers, including stores such as TGG, Bing Lee, Microsoft, EB Games and many other sellers.

    To be fair, I have found and purchased new and items at good prices using such discount code for "Eligible Items". This is different to discount codes for "participating sellers" where many jack the prices because they have to contribute a significant % to the discount from what I heard, fair enough they have to meet their profit margins. The latter can be blamed on EBay as well as customers who are not happy with 5% sale where the advertised prices are realistic. They expect big numbers like 15-20% therefore EBay creates an artificial 20% sale but of course they won't pay that entire amount, the "participating sellers" are expected to chip in their share hence the jacking…
